Understanding the Evolving Cannabis Retail Landscape in Canada

Since the commencement of recreational cannabis legalization in Canada in 2018, the sector has experienced exponential growth. According to Statistics Canada, the legal cannabis market was valued at over $3 billion CAD in 2022, with projections suggesting continuous expansion. However, amidst this growth, dispensaries face increased pressure to differentiate themselves, not merely through pricing or product assortment but through the customer experience they foster.

Canadian consumers now demand transparency, professionalism, and a sense of community. This shift underscores the importance of designing retail spaces and interactions that feel aligned with the values of trust, education, and personalized service — elements that significantly influence purchasing decisions and brand loyalty.

Core Components of an Exceptional Cannabis Customer Experience

ElementDescriptionImpact on Dispensary Success
Personalized InteractionsKnowledgeable staff providing tailored recommendations based on customer needs.Builds trust, encourages loyalty, and increases basket size.
Educational EngagementsOffering product information, consumption tips, and harm reduction education.Positioning the dispensary as a trusted authority fosters long-term relationships.
Technological IntegrationUsing tablets, AR, or mobile apps to enhance browsing and checkout experiences.Reduces wait times, enhances convenience, and modernizes the brand image.
Ambiance & BrandingDesigning inviting, professional spaces that reflect industry standards.Creates a memorable environment that encourages repeat visits.
Follow-up & Loyalty ProgramsEngaging customers post-visit through personalized offers and updates.Fosters ongoing relationships and increases lifetime customer value.
